This year the Order of Saint Gabriel met in Crete for its annual convention. The Greek Chapter has carefully prepared an interesting program which has allowed us to see the wonders of this cradle of Hercules and its mythical history and our civilization.
On the 23rd of October arrivals were made over the flights of our members who came from France, Belgium, Germany, Switzerland, Greece, Cyprus, we found ourselves 50 in the beautiful Hotel Aldemar Royal right in front of the sea.

Santorini, in Greek Σαντορίνη, also called Théra or Thíra, Θήρα / Thíra, is an island in Greece located in the Aegean Sea. It is the largest and most populated island of a small volcanic archipelago comprising four other islands, to which its name is sometimes given (see archipelago of Santorini).

Visite : Phaistos (Greek: Φαιστός, pronounced [feˈstos]; Ancient Greek: Φαιστός, pronounced [pʰai̯stós], Minoan: PA-I-TO?[1]), also transliterated as Phaestos, Festos and Latin Phaestus, is a Bronze Age archaeological site at modern Faistos, a municipality in south central Crete. Ancient Phaistos was located about 5.6 km (3.5 mi) east of the Mediterranean Sea and 62 km (39 mi) south of Heraklion... Read more >>>>>

ODSG Magistral & Sovereign Council ODSG - A.G. of AIOHSG :
The return is made in the evening to attend the General Assembly of the AIOHSG, where the decision to transfer the seat in Switzerland is voted unanimously and the Sovereign Council in which two new appointments are made by the Grand Master of the Order HE Roland Roux de Boutechoux de Chavanes.
Mr. Konrad Hurny from Switzerland is named Bailiff of the Order of St. Gabriel, in this capacity he joins the Magistral Council with the Grand Master and will be responsible for monitoring the accounts of the AIOHSG and the control of the Baillis exercising in each national association the role of treasurer.
Also named Jean François Gautier, Seneschal of the Chapter of the Order in France and who in this capacity ensures the legal follow-up of the AOSG-France. He will be in charge of the tax file for France. Mr Gautier is well suited for this mission as a senior official from Bercy, to follow this issue. The Sénéchal is attached to the Lieutenant General the Order in France.
